Vortex-core spectroscopy of -wave cuprate high-temperature superconductors
arXiv:2309.10446 · doi:10.1016/j.physc.2023.1354386
Abstract
The mechanism of high-temperature superconductivity remains one of the great challenges of contemporary physics. Here, we review efforts to image the vortex lattice in copper oxide-based high-temperature superconductors and to measure the characteristic electronic structure of the vortex core of a -wave superconductor using scanning tunneling spectroscopy.
